OXFORD, Miss. – With the help of the transfer portal, head coach Lane Kiffin’s 2024 Ole Miss roster consisted of a number of NFL prospects, and through their production a majority of them are preparing to hear their name called at the NFL Draft in April. In historic fashion, the Rebels have a chance this year to see five or more players selected in the top 100 for the first time since 1962. In fact, one renowned draft expert lists seven Ole Miss players in his top 100 players.
Noted NFL Draft analyst and WWL AM/FM Radio Host Mike Detiller ranks these Rebels in the top 100 players for this year’s 2025 Draft:
- Walter Nolen (19)
- Jaxson Dart (24)
- Princely Umanmielen (35)
- Trey Amos (59)
- Tre Harris (61)
- Jared Ivey (74)
- Chris “Pooh” Paul Jr. (86)
Note, this is not the spot he believes they’ll be chosen in the draft, but rather his ratings of where each of these Rebels lands in the top 100 players.
If you’re wondering, in 1962 Rebel players were all over the top 100: Billy Ray Adams (49ers) selected 36th overall; Glynn Griffing (Giants) 54th; Treva (Bookie) Bolin (Giants) 58th; Chuck Morris (Packers) 65th; and Jerry Brown (Giants) to top it off as the 76th pick. That’s the most Ole Miss players taken in the top 100 — a mark that could be broken this year.
Detillier on Jaxson Dart
According to Detillier’s analysis, former Rebel quarterback Jaxson Dart also has an opportunity to be the first Ole Miss quarterback drafted in the first round since Eli Manning in 2004.
“I would say (he would go) from 14-22 in Round 1, but it only takes one team to fall in love with him and he could go higher. He really helped himself out at the Senior Bowl.“
